DirecTV Boosts Hughes Earnings
El Segundo, Calif. -- Hughes Electronics Corp. reported Wednesday that its revenues increased more than 16 percent in 1998, due largely to the growth of its DirecTV Inc. direct-broadcast satellite business.

Domestic DirecTV revenues rose 45 percent last year, to $1.604 billion, after the company added 1.157 million net new subscribers in the United States. DirecTV's operating loss was $228.1 million in 1998, compared with $254.6 million in 1997.

DirecTV revenues for the fourth quarter were up 36.5 percent in 1998 over 1997 figures for the same quarter.
